The MSI will be hosting a screening of the highly acclaimed, Oscar-nominated film "The imitation game", based on the biography Alan Turing: The Enigma by Andrew Hodges. It stars Benedict Cumberbatch as British cryptanalyst Alan Turing, who decrypted German intelligence codes for the British government during the Second World War.
